Technology

Very best Best Camera Phone With regard to Point and Shoot Photography?

Today I’m going to speak about an ideal platform for developers who wish to build games, apps and e-books for mobile devices. The Corona platform is backed by significantly more than 200,000 developers who have created games, e-books or business applications using this platform.

Corona is one of the world’s innovative development platforms and is rapidly becoming the choice of hundreds of developers. Whether you’re a foodie or perhaps a small professional team- with Corona you can quickly and easily create cross-platform applications.

What’s Corona?

Founded in 2008, Corona Labs Inc. is really a company based in Palo Alto with extensive technical and commercial experience across several platforms; mobile ecosystem, software platforms, authoring tools, runtimes and cloud services. His previous experience includes leadership positions at companies such as for example Adobe, Apple, Macromedia and Microsoft.

Notably Corona Lua is developed having an easy to understand programming language, combined with the API, which allows you to add features just like Facebook with just a couple of lines of code.

APIs for Corona

The Corona´s API library has over a lot of APIs, enabling the creation of applications for commercial, electronic books and games for just about any subject supported platforms. You will see the changes instantly in the simulator and are able to adjust quickly to Lua changes, a language made for quick and easy programming (easy to understand too).

Corona allows you to publish to iOS, Android, Kindle Fire and the Nook with an individual code base and soon windows 8 too because they plan to include it due to the rise in popularity this platform has had.

Developer Community

Corona has earned its place in the market partly thanks to the support given by its developer community, as their forums are high in enthusiastic developers offering advice, sharing code and generally helping out. Corona also promotes regional or local groups to collaborate and network, which had let to the existence of hundreds of guides, tutorials, videos and sample projects to create life easier for fellow developers.

This tool provides a space for experimentation and study on its official website and goes further by offering discounts on their licenses for educational purposes.

A Small Tutorial to Start Using Corona

Underneath is really a short tutorial on getting to grips with Corona

Step 1 – Download and install Corona SDK

Once installed you can launch the Corona Simulator, where you’re able to produce new projects or utilize the sample projects which can be an ideal kick off point to learn.

Step 2 – Take up a new project

To make a new project, you will need only click on the “New Project” option. In the New Project window you enter the name of the new application, game or scene. You are able to set the default resolution and whether you want the application to be displayed vertically or horizontally.

Step 3 – Saving and opening in the Simulator

After choosing the where you intend to save your application you can open the device simulator and chose the base application and configuration files. These files are:

· main.lua. Here is the main project file. It is the first thing you may need to run after starting the application.

· config.lua. Here is the configuration apply for your project. Here you’re able to alter the settings for different devices.

· build.settings. Here is the configuration file using Corona to produce the application on different platforms, such as for example application permissions for Android.

To begin creating your application all that’s necessary to accomplish is add the code of your app within the main.lua file.

The complexity of your application or game is defined by your code, but the basic steps are the ones explained above.

Benefits of Corona

The Corona tool provides a wide selection of features which makes it reliable for building applications, games and e-books. Thus it includes numerous advantages which will be discussed below.

· Automatic Integration with OpenGL-ES: There’s no need to watch and study on classes and functions to produce simple manipulations of the screen.

· Multiplatform Development: Corona allows you to create applications for both iOS (iPhone, iPad) and Android.

· Yield: Corona is optimized to take advantage of the hardware acceleration features, causing good performance games and applications.

· Unit Features: It has native controls for use of the device’s hardware like the Nomao Camera APK

, accelerometer, GPS, etc

· Easy to understand: Corona uses Lua programming language, which will be powerful and easy to learn.

Corona Licenses

Let’s take a go through the different licenses and what they are able to do for you when working with Corona. With a totally free license you can build all of the applications you want but you’re struggling to publish them. In order to start publishing on iOS, Android, Kindle or Nook you have to purchase the basic license at the cost of $16 a month.

The Pro ($49) and Enterprise ($199) licenses offer numerous excellent features dedicated to small and large businesses and customer support. Once you’ve got a Corona license it can be utilized on two separate machines, this allows you to develop in your laptop and desktop computer.

Out of many of these, only the Enterprise license allows you to work offline – this benefit comes at a potentially restrictive price of $199 monthly or $999 annually for a small business developers and $2499 for the more expensive companies.

Leave a Reply

Comment
Name*
Mail*
Website*